RUN Studios, and its client partner, a large online retailer headquartered in Seattle, are seeking an Event Manager to join for an approximate 7-month project! This role requires 5 days on-site in downtown Seattle.
This role requires expertise in program management and the proven ability to apply that expertise to various event disciplines (e.g., content program management, expo planning, post-event analytics, etc.) As an Event Manager, you will operate with considerable autonomy both in program planning and onsite execution, leading critical workstreams during live events while maintaining high standards of excellence.
The ideal candidate has a proven history of running events or related workstreams with operational excellence, can work through complex tasks and projects quickly with little guidance, represent owned programs to senior leadership with poise and sophistication, and anticipate and navigate roadblocks before they become issues.
As an Event Manager, You Will
- Own end-to-end delivery of major event workstreams (ex: content program management, expo program management, etc.).
- Represent owned workstreams to senior leadership, providing status updates and identifying roadblocks.
- Create and maintain detailed project timelines with clear milestones and deliverables. Drive to milestones with clear and concise communications.
- Drive innovation in program execution and delivery methods.
- Lead onsite execution of assigned workstreams during live events.
- Conduct post-event data analysis and make recommendations for future program improvements.
In This Role, You Bring
- 7-9 years of professional non-internship marketing experience.
- 7+ years of event management/production experience at large scale (3,000+ attendees).
- Fluency with event/project management software (Bizzabo, Asana).
- Experience using data and metrics to drive improvements.
- Experience building, executing and scaling cross-functional programs or marketing campaigns from concept to completion.
- Experience managing multiple projects and priorities across teams in a fast-paced, deadline-driven environment.
- Experience effectively communicating complex concepts through written and verbal communication.
- Knowledge of project management tools and software.
- Strong analytical abilities and confidence in the use of data.
